Auto Insurance Considerations Specific to Linden and New Jersey
New Jersey drivers face state-specific rules that affect your insurance costs and coverage options. The state requires personal injury protection (PIP), which covers medical expenses and lost wages for you and your passengers regardless of fault. New Jersey also imposes strict liability limits (15/30/5 minimum), but most drivers should carry higher limits given the state's congested roads and high accident frequency.
Linden's location in Union County means exposure to coastal weather systems that bring heavy rain, occasional flooding, and winter snow. Comprehensive coverage becomes essential because weather damage claims spike during nor'easters and ice storms. If your home is in a flood-prone area near the Rahway River or lower elevations on Routes 1-27, you may need separate flood insurance, as homeowners and auto policies don't cover flood damage.
Winter preparation matters here too. Route 1 and Route 27 get congested and treacherous when snow falls, increasing collision and accident risks. Uninsured motorist coverage protects you because New Jersey has a high percentage of uninsured drivers. If you park on the street in busy neighborhoods, theft and comprehensive claims are common, so lower deductibles ($250) often pay for themselves.
If you're a young or new driver in Linden, expect higher premiums due to inexperience and accident statistics in Union County. Bundling auto insurance with home insurance cuts costs significantly. If you own a business or drive for work, make sure your personal policy explicitly excludes business use, then purchase commercial auto insurance to avoid claims denial later.

Do I need more than New Jersey's minimum liability limits?
Yes. New Jersey minimums (15/30/5) are insufficient for most households. If you cause a serious accident with injuries or property damage, those limits exhaust quickly, leaving you personally liable. We recommend 50/100/50 or higher, especially if you have assets to protect. Uninsured and underinsured motorist coverage become even more critical given Union County accident rates and the high percentage of uninsured drivers here.

Can I insure my business vehicle under my personal auto policy?
No. Personal auto policies explicitly exclude business use, so if you drive for work (delivery, trades, sales, rideshare), you're not covered under standard coverage. Claims can be denied if business use is discovered. You need a separate commercial auto policy.
